The technical side seems to work perfectly. But what it was intended to do? Propably not working out that well.

I guess the intention for the "need at least 50% Soldiers, gear and Logistics" rule was to make certain one can not raise too small a unit. If nothing else, so the code has enough subunits to fill all 6 Units of the formation (1 HQ + 5 Combat Units).
The problem is: It does not work right. Being both too restrictive and not restrictive enough to mater at the same time!

Problem 1 (too restrictive):
It always uses the most expensive possible Model to calculate the minimum cost.
If I got a Infantry for 3 Metal and 5 IP and one for 4 Metal and 6 IP - it will use the more expensive one without fail!
Especially if I got Models that use rare materials (Polymer Armor, Laser Rifles, Battledress) I may be blocked from raising any units just by being short those.

Possible solution:
The instinct is to use the least expensive unit, however even figuring out what is the least expensive is an issue. Is the unit that uses Radioactives really cheaper, just beause it uses less metal? And since there are Robotic Soldiers too, it is not like we could reduce it down to pure manpower either. Or ignore manpower in cost measurement.
My best idea is to keep the percentage as a hint, but move the actuall check into the following menu, the one where I select teh troops to use (I often need that one to figure out what resources are missing in the first place)

Problem 2 (not restricive enough):
If I lack the resoruces and Manpower to Raise a Corp or Army Foramtion, I can just raise a Brigade - then upgrade it to the level I wanted. So at least for big units, it is easily circumvented.

Possible solution:
All you technically need is 6 subunits. 1 for each Batallion/Regiment/Division, 1 for the OHQ. That is the minimum they need to exist on the game map.

Problem 3(too restrictive):
Does not allow intentional raising of understrenght units.
When all I need is numbers, 2 half strenght Brigades (200 in the HQ, 500 in each Battallion) will bring me more then 1 full strenght Brigade. It should of coruse suffer a penalty for being that far under strenght, but sometimes all I need is mass, not class!
